About Us:
SynapLabs is a US-based Silicon Valley startup that aims to create future of connected intelligence for enterprise. Our mission is to build the next-generation enterprise platform for large language models, delivering cutting-edge solutions that solve critical problems.
Job Description:
We are seeking a highly skilled and motivated Full Stack Developer to join our team and contribute to the development of our cutting-edge Gen AI product. As a Full Stack Developer, you will play a key role in designing, implementing, and maintaining both the front and back end of our application. The ideal candidate should have a strong foundation in Python, particularly with the Django framework.
Responsibilities:
Collaborate with cross-functional teams to understand project requirements and contribute to the architectural design of the Gen AI product.Develop robust and scalable backend solutions using Python and Django, ensuring high performance and reliability.Implement responsive and intuitive user interfaces on the frontend, leveraging your expertise in HTML, CSS, and JavaScript.Integrate APIs from external sources, including OpenAI, to enhance the functionality and capabilities of the Gen AI product.Apply basic knowledge of Machine Learning and Data Science to contribute to the implementation of AI-driven features within the application.Utilize an Object-Oriented Programming (OOP) approach, including functions, classes, and modules, to write clean and maintainable code.Conduct thorough testing and debugging to ensure the quality and stability of the developed features.Stay up-to-date with industry trends and technologies, recommending and implementing improvements to enhance the product.
Qualifications:
Minimum 1 year of professional experience in building softwareProven experience as a Full Stack Developer, with a focus on Python and the Django framework.Strong understanding of frontend technologies, including HTML, CSS, and JavaScript.Basic knowledge of Machine Learning and Data Science concepts.Experience integrating APIs, especially those related to AI, such as OpenAI.Proficiency in utilizing an Object-Oriented Programming (OOP) approach.Solid understanding of software development best practices, including version control and testing.Excellent problem-solving and communication skills.Ability to work collaboratively in a fast-paced and dynamic environment.
If you are passionate about working on innovative AI products and possess the required skills, we invite you to apply and be a key contributor to our Gen AI project.
What We Offer:
Competitive salary and equity package, commensurate with experience and performance.Opportunity to work on cutting-edge AI technology and make a significant impact on the future of our industry.A supportive and collaborative work environment that encourages growth and development